AWS Aerospace & Satellite (A&S) helps commercial and government customers build satellites, conduct space and launch operations, and reimagine space exploration. Our reliable global infrastructure and unmatched portfolio of cloud services position AWS to equip organizations in the private and public sector to process and transform space collections into data, make that data actionable and accessible to customers around the globe, and redefine how organizations transform the space market segment. With the AWS Cloud, customers are accelerating space missions, removing barriers to innovation on Earth, and inspiring future generations.
Our customer base includes: Earth Observation, GEO/MEO Satellite Service Operators, LEO Proliferated Constellations, Geospatial Analysis, Space Situational Awareness, Launch & Propulsion, and Human Space Flight & Exploration customers.
